Battlefield 1942: Secret Weapons of WWII, the second expansion pack to the highly acclaimed Battlefield 1942 title, significantly enhances the gaming experience by bringing the most bizarre and deadly weapons from the German and Allied laboratories to the Battlefield. From top secret, cutting edge weapons to secret forces and secret places, a new level of drama and excitement will be added to the Battlefield experience.

Many of the new vehicles and weapons featured in Secret Weapons—futuristic for the WWII timeframe—were considered extremely powerful yet experimental. While these armaments and vehicles are rooted in WWII history, many never saw actual combat, however, they are put to use in the game.

Secret Weapons lets gamers control and use new weapons and new vehicles in eight fresh WWII combat battlefields including Telemark, Peenemüende (V2 research facility), Essen, and The Eagle's Nest (Hitler's hideaway). All new battlefields offer unique settings from nightfall during the summer in Prague to a winter battle in Norway.

Secret Weapons brings the total of playable vehicles in the game to 46. In addition to the 30 vehicles in the original game that includes jeeps, fighter planes, tanks, and aircraft carriers, players can operate16 new vehicles including a Horten HO 229 fighter plane that is equipped with a 30 mm machine gun. Other vehicles include a US Sherman tank with a T-34 Calliope (rocket launcher), U.S. Super Heavy Tank, Sturmtiger, Goblin jetfighter, C-47 cargo plane, Armstrong Whitworth AW-52, the German Wasserfall guided anti-air missile, and the German Natter rocket plane.

In addition to offering innovative weapons and vehicles, the game also improves on gameplay by adding an "objective based" mode. In this new mode, players will be tasked with a specific objective to win the battle (e.g., destroy a secret facility).

Key Features

  • Eight new battlefields that take players into combat in top-secret locations in a variety of seasons and times of day.
  • Sixteen new vehicles to operate, seven of them prototypes that could have changed the outcome of WWII.
  • Four new weapons including a one-shot kill knife that all Allied and Axis soldiers are issued.
  • Introduction of British Commando and German Elite troops.
  • Top secret German prototype Rocket Pack that allows players to fly and fight at the same time.
  • Wasserfall rockets will be launched, flown, and directed by player in first person.
  • The C-47 Cargo Plane will serve as a mobile spawn point.
  • A new "objective based" gameplay mode
